The Disney Christmas Parade that is broadcasted every year takes place at Walt Disney World in Florida and Walt Disneyland in California and is a classic celebration that dates back to 1983! ๐ŸŽฅ The parade itself took on many name changes over the years, but performances were and still are a crucial element during the celebration! Most of these performances listed are from the different Disney Parks Parades, but some are from Disney Channel's Holiday Party and other celebrations! ๐ŸŽ‰
